Germany embassy warns against fake student advisory firms
ISLAMABAD, JAN 24 (DNA) – The German embassy in Pakistan has warned against various students consultancy firms that are offering German visas to Pakistani Students.
The embassy while distancing itself from all such firms and consultancy agencies, made it clear that it has nothing to do with such imposters.
The German Embassy has no affiliation, connection or association with any kind of agency. Some of these agencies promise guaranteed visas and many of our followers ask us if they are trustworthy.
“They are not! Please don’t trust these scammers! You don’t need any agents to apply for a student visa. You can get all information on our website (pakistan.diplo.de), the study-in-Germany website (study-in.de) or by contacting @daadicpakistan”, the embassy further clarified.=DNA
